The below graph shows the average detached house price in the Wiltshire local authority area over time, sourced from the HPI. The four 18 WOLVERTON CLOSE sales between August 1995 and May 2010 have been plotted on the graph. A line has been extrapolated to show what the value of the property might have been over time, following each sale, had it maintained the same margin above or below the HPI (as a percentage). For example, the July 2006 sale was for 17% below the HPI. So the extrapolation line tracks at 17% below the HPI over time, until the May 2010 sale, where it rises to 11% below the HPI. The line then continues to track at 11% below the HPI.
